Output 6314491433bb9da39f8ae373aefba84eb817a7890282a2ac99b6b2c9d3b7f115:1

value
8460067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cf34624fe8e2aa79eafb4976206fa9cabfe7e1c OP_EQUAL
address
37FHu2YzADGNNhqg2QRrd4cbTg3Tt9DKAy
transaction
6314491433bb9da39f8ae373aefba84eb817a7890282a2ac99b6b2c9d3b7f115
confirmations
285667
spent
true